John Stewart to Become Ultraviolent Ultraviolet Lantern in Justice League #3
Revealed in DC's May Previews Catalog for books shipping in July, John Stewart will come "under the influence" of the Ultraviolet Spectrum in Justice League #3, and, naturally, the emotional state represented by Ultraviolet is Ultraviolence.
